Welcome to the Transcode Platform team at Veldrow Media. Our farm, codenamed Prismcut, converts uploaded masters into streaming renditions across twelve worker pools. Before you can submit jobs, you'll need access to the Prismcut scheduler API, which gates all encode requests and priority overrides. Please read the capacity guidelines first — misconfigured presets have caused pool-wide backlogs before. Treat the credential below as strictly confidential and never commit it to a repo. Your provisioned key for the scheduler is as follows.

app token of tawig-hahog = zpat3_3iv

# Build Provenance: Incremental Rebuilds on Mosswire

Quick primer: Mosswire only rebuilds pages whose content hash changed, so "why didn't my page update?" usually means the source hash matched. Every incremental run writes a provenance record — which inputs, which template version, which cache entries it reused. If output looks stale, don't nuke the cache first; check the provenance log. Each record is keyed by the token that appears below.

build token for fafof-tageg: htk21_f30a3062ec5a0972b3bbf

## Configuration — DateWeave Localization

For the weekly eng sync: DateWeave resolves locale-specific date formats at render time, so `LOCALE_DEFAULT` and `FALLBACK_FORMAT` must both be set before startup. Format packs download from the Quenby registry on first boot. The registry requires an access credential, which goes on the next line of your env file.

vault entry, tajof-kagaf: ARCHIVE_KEY3=e5a